
LARRY BUXXX has been active since 2018, hailing from his native South-East London he's been a longtime collaborator of acts including Bando Black, Shojon and Yang, the Obsydian Eagle.

A first generation immigrant from Zimbabwe, race relations and colonialism are a common theme in LARRY BUXXX's music. These are often embedded within an industrial approach to lyricism, focused around a capitalist dialogue as a nod to the relationship between capitalism and colonialism- two concepts which go hand in hand.
